Output 890315300e2804fa7fe50957ef076f3dea956886da5fa2a5c3d3fd9ca5f3adcb:0

value
6844793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e83227e062cfa8fe376b5424aa7edc86ad1a4b6 OP_EQUAL
address
3EgYyBg1nUwfcP9hsKRH6nVUSFqaXHByDD
transaction
890315300e2804fa7fe50957ef076f3dea956886da5fa2a5c3d3fd9ca5f3adcb